The Winchester Art Murals project goal is to beautify underutilized spaces and increase arts awareness and tourism in Winchester, Virginia. The project is set to begin in Old Town Winchester's Indian Alley focusing on bringing interesting art on the backs and sides of buildings.

Why Indian Alley in Winchester? Located in the beautiful Shenandoah Valley just North of Washington DC is Winchester, Virginia. The city center has the quaintness of a small town feel yet is busy with commerce and diversity with wonderful restaurants, shops, theaters, music halls, art galleries, farm markets and street festivals. Indian Alley is a well traveled thoroughfare for cars and pedestrians alike and sits in downtown, historic Winchester's shopping district on a beautiful, pedestrian mall with Late Victorian and Itialianate architecture, dating mostly from the 1800s thru the early 1900s.

Some of these buildings have been updated, but the backs of most of these buildings are kind of drab, and Indian Alley sees a lot of action between drive-thru traffic and pedestrians either hustling or strolling from the parking garage to the walking mall for work or play. There are even festivals held on Indian Alley, making it the perfect place to enjoy mural art.
